I have the Sigma 18-35/3.5-4.5 ASP AF, and while it's drawing is quite good
it is very flare-susceptible. In addition, the tulip lenshood blocks part
of the light from the RTF on both my modern Pentaxes, so I'll probably sell
it for the new 12-24, or 18-55.

I have the Sigma 50mm Macro EX and couldn't be more pleased with it. Sure
I would prefer the equivalent Pentax but I'm happy to have paid 1/3 the
price. Sigma has had poor, lower quality, non compatible lenses in the
past but do any of the newer Sigmas still have these problems? Most
reviews I have seen of the EX and DG seem to report at least good results.
So has anyone had poor results with a late model Sigma lens?
